Who needs property trust?

01
Property trust can be beneficial for various individuals or entities, including:
02
- Individuals who want to ensure that their property is managed and distributed according to their wishes after their death.
03
- Property owners who want to protect their assets from potential creditors, lawsuits, or other financial risks.
04
- Parents or grandparents who want to pass down property to their children or grandchildren while maintaining control over its use and distribution.
05
- Individuals who have complex family situations, such as multiple marriages, blended families, or estranged relationships, and want to provide clear instructions for the management and distribution of their property.
06
- Property investors who want to separate the ownership and management of their properties, allowing for easier transfer or sale of individual properties without disrupting the overall structure of their investment portfolio.
07
- Business owners who want to protect their commercial property from potential legal claims or disputes by placing it in a property trust.
08
It is important for individuals considering a property trust to seek professional advice from a legal advisor to understand the specific legalities and implications based on their unique circumstances.
